| #include "qemu/osdep.h"
 | |
| #include <glib/gstdio.h>
 | |
| #include <sys/types.h>
 | |
| #include <sys/stat.h>
 | |
| #include "io/channel-command.h"
 | |
| #include "io-channel-helpers.h"
 | |
| #include "qapi/error.h"
 | |
| #include "qemu/module.h"
 | |
| 
 | |
| #define TEST_FIFO "test-io-channel-command.fifo"
 | |
| 
 | |
| static char *socat = NULL;
 | |
| 
 | |
| #if !defined(_WIN32) && !defined(CONFIG_DARWIN)
 | |
| static void test_io_channel_command_fifo(bool async)
 | |
| {
 | |
|     g_autofree gchar *tmpdir = g_dir_make_tmp("qemu-test-io-channel.XXXXXX", NULL);
 | |
|     g_autofree gchar *fifo = g_build_filename(tmpdir, TEST_FIFO, NULL);
 | |
|     g_autofree gchar *srcargs = g_strdup_printf("%s - PIPE:%s,wronly", socat, fifo);
 | |
|     g_autofree gchar *dstargs = g_strdup_printf("%s PIPE:%s,rdonly -", socat, fifo);
 | |
|     g_auto(GStrv) srcargv = g_strsplit(srcargs, " ", -1);
 | |
|     g_auto(GStrv) dstargv = g_strsplit(dstargs, " ", -1);
 | |
|     QIOChannel *src, *dst;
 | |
|     QIOChannelTest *test;
 | |
|     int err;
 | |
| 
 | |
|     if (mkfifo(fifo, 0600)) {
 | |
|         g_error("mkfifo: %s", strerror(errno));
 | |
|     }
 | |
| 
 | |
|     src = QIO_CHANNEL(qio_channel_command_new_spawn((const char **) srcargv,
 | |
|                                                     O_WRONLY,
 | |
|                                                     &error_abort));
 | |
|     dst = QIO_CHANNEL(qio_channel_command_new_spawn((const char **) dstargv,
 | |
|                                                     O_RDONLY,
 | |
|                                                     &error_abort));
 | |
| 
 | |
|     test = qio_channel_test_new();
 | |
|     qio_channel_test_run_threads(test, async, src, dst);
 | |
|     qio_channel_test_validate(test);
 | |
| 
 | |
|     object_unref(OBJECT(src));
 | |
|     object_unref(OBJECT(dst));
 | |
| 
 | |
|     err = g_unlink(fifo);
 | |
|     g_assert(err == 0);
 | |
|     err = g_rmdir(tmpdir);
 | |
|     g_assert(err == 0);
 | |
| }
 | |
| 
 | |
| static void test_io_channel_command_fifo_async(void)
 | |
| {
 | |
|     if (!socat) {
 | |
|         g_test_skip("socat is not found in PATH");
 | |
|         return;
 | |
|     }
 | |
| 
 | |
|     test_io_channel_command_fifo(true);
 | |
| }
 | |
| 
 | |
| static void test_io_channel_command_fifo_sync(void)
 | |
| {
 | |
|     if (!socat) {
 | |
|         g_test_skip("socat is not found in PATH");
 | |
|         return;
 | |
|     }
 | |
| 
 | |
|     test_io_channel_command_fifo(false);
 | |
| }
 | |
| #endif
 | |
| 
 | |
| 
 | |
| static void test_io_channel_command_echo(bool async)
 | |
| {
 | |
|     QIOChannel *ioc;
 | |
|     QIOChannelTest *test;
 | |
|     const char *socatargv[] = {
 | |
|         socat, "-", "-", NULL,
 | |
|     };
 | |
| 
 | |
|     if (!socat) {
 | |
|         g_test_skip("socat is not found in PATH");
 | |
|         return;
 | |
|     }
 | |
| 
 | |
|     ioc = QIO_CHANNEL(qio_channel_command_new_spawn(socatargv,
 | |
|                                                     O_RDWR,
 | |
|                                                     &error_abort));
 | |
|     test = qio_channel_test_new();
 | |
|     qio_channel_test_run_threads(test, async, ioc, ioc);
 | |
|     qio_channel_test_validate(test);
 | |
| 
 | |
|     object_unref(OBJECT(ioc));
 | |
| }
 | |
| 
 | |
| 
 | |
| static void test_io_channel_command_echo_async(void)
 | |
| {
 | |
|     test_io_channel_command_echo(true);
 | |
| }
 | |
| 
 | |
| static void test_io_channel_command_echo_sync(void)
 | |
| {
 | |
|     test_io_channel_command_echo(false);
 | |
| }
 | |
| 
 | |
| int main(int argc, char **argv)
 | |
| {
 | |
|     module_call_init(MODULE_INIT_QOM);
 | |
| 
 | |
|     g_test_init(&argc, &argv, NULL);
 | |
| 
 | |
|     socat = g_find_program_in_path("socat");
 | |
| 
 | |
| #if !defined(_WIN32) && !defined(CONFIG_DARWIN)
 | |
|     g_test_add_func("/io/channel/command/fifo/sync",
 | |
|                     test_io_channel_command_fifo_sync);
 | |
|     g_test_add_func("/io/channel/command/fifo/async",
 | |
|                     test_io_channel_command_fifo_async);
 | |
| #endif
 | |
|     g_test_add_func("/io/channel/command/echo/sync",
 | |
|                     test_io_channel_command_echo_sync);
 | |
|     g_test_add_func("/io/channel/command/echo/async",
 | |
|                     test_io_channel_command_echo_async);
 | |
| 
 | |
|     return g_test_run();
 | |
| }
